This mixed cactus seed pack brings together several species of family Cactaceae in one sowing, so a single tray rewards you with a varied collection of small, sculptural spiny plants. Their globe-shaped and columnar forms, ribbed textures and contrasting spine patterns make them prized ornamentals for sunny windowsills, desk pots and easy-care indoor displays that ask very little once established.
Sow in spring into pots or small trays of free-draining compost (peat-free John Innes No 1 with added grit or sharp sand). Do not bury the seeds: surface-sow small seeds uncovered and only top large seeds with a thin layer of grit, mixing tiny seeds with a little sand for even spread. Keep at about 21C in a bright spot out of direct sun, cover with glass or a clear plastic bag to hold humidity, and ventilate daily to wipe off condensation. Keep the compost moist but never overly wet.
Feed only in the growing season, roughly April to September. Apply a high-potassium liquid feed such as tomato fertiliser or a specialist cactus feed about once a month, or a food higher in phosphorus than nitrogen diluted to half strength. Apply at only one-half to one-quarter of the label rate every 3-4 waterings, and never fertilize in winter.
Give established cacti bright light year-round, ideally 10+ hours and at least 6-8 hours daily. Water thoroughly once the surface feels dry, letting the soil dry out fully between waterings, with minimal water during the winter rest (about November-March). Keep plants around 13-24C. Pot on seedlings only when big enough to handle, which can take up to about 12 months, into a pot just big enough for the roots. Watch for mealybugs, red spider mites and scale; bright light and careful watering with good drainage prevent rot.
